Just checked on the peach butt, 18 hours in so far, looking good.
@GregW sadly, no. However, what the glaze does very well is seal in the juices and delivers a very moist, and delicious pork butt, with a char that is delicious. The char left on the grilling grid, is fought over. It has the Smokey spicy sweet flavor similar in texture to a taffy. It goes great with either a Bloody Mary, or a glass of Pinot noir rosé. Kinda not great for a low carb diet.
I also brined it in molasses, salt and water. So that may be an issue? I think you might be able to pick through it and find pieces void of the glaze though if that is an option.

After the neighbors came over to get some:
All we have left. About 2 pounds, maybe. Likely less.
Brining is certainly the way to go. The char is unbelievable in its flavor. The best I think I have ever done. I hope you are able to see in the images how moist this turned out AFTER a full 24 hour cook. 2 hours per pound at 225°F.
